Safety

Before this equipment is put into 
operation, please read the Safe 
Practices section of this manual. 
This will help to avoid possible injury 
due to misuse or improper welding 
applications.

Plastic Handles on Power 
Source

Please note that the handle fitted to 
the Weldarc 140i

 

inverter is intended 

for carrying the equipment by hand 
only.

DO NOT

 use this handle for 

suspending or mounting the Weldarc 
in any other manner.

Safe practices when using 
welding equipment

These notes are provided in the interests 
of improving operator safety. They should 
be considered only as a basic guide to Safe 
Working Habits. A full list of Standards 
pertaining to industry is available from 
the Standards Association of Australia, 
also various State Electricity Authorities, 
Departments of Labour and Industry or 
Mines Department and other Local Health 
or Safety Inspection Authorities may have 
additional requirements. Australian Standard 
AS1674.2 provides a comprehensive guide to 
safe practices in welding.

Eye protection

NEVER LOOK AT AN ARC WITHOUT 
PROTECTION. 

Wear a helmet with 

safety goggles or glasses with side shields 
underneath, with appropriate filter lenses 
protected by clear cover lens. This is a MUST 
for welding, cutting, and chipping to protect 
the eyes from radiant energy and flying 
metal. Replace the cover lens when broken, 
pitted, or spattered.
